WHAT YOU CAN EXPECT:
As React Native Developer (m/f/d) you will play a key role in the development of our corplife e-commerce product. Become part of our success story and bring your software talents and skills to us.

  • After successfully coming on board, your main responsibility will be to develop and maintain our React Native mobile application, ensuring smooth performance and deployment on both iOS and Android platforms
  • You take ownership of feature development and app maintenance, contributing directly to an intuitive and stable user experience
  • When needed, you support the back-end team by implementing service functions and endpoints in our Node.js API
  • You ensure the reliability and quality of our codebase by introducing and maintaining robust testing practices, including unit and integration tests
  • You play an active role in the entire mobile development lifecycle, from technical analysis and implementation to release and monitoring
  • By closely collaborating with Product and Engineering colleagues, you contribute to delivering high-quality, user-focused solutions that support our business goals
WHAT WE EXPECT:
  • 1–3 years of hands-on experience with React Native in production environments
  • Solid understanding of JavaScript and React fundamentals, including component architecture, state management, and performance optimization
  • Proven experience integrating RESTful APIs into mobile applications
  • Familiarity with testing frameworks and best practices – you care about code quality and know how to ensure it through proper test coverage
WHAT YOU CAN LOOK FORWARD TO:
  • Base salary starting at 2,800 - 3,800 gross/month on a full-time basis, depending on professional qualifications and experience, overpayment is possible
  • Number of hours from 25h/week possible
  • Lunch allowance (additional 4€/day) and benefits
  • After the ramp-up phase, there is the option of remote working
  • Free gym membership (John Reed)
  • External and internal training
  • An extremely responsible job with development opportunities in a rapidly growing and crisis-proof company
  • Unique corporate culture characterized by collegiality and team spirit
